What Is FIP?

Feline infectious peritonitis, also known as FIP, is a high-risk disease associated with mutation of feline coronavirus. It is more common in kittens and cats with weakened immunity, progresses quickly, and is considered one of the most serious diseases affecting cats.

Common Signs

  • Wet FIP: abdominal fluid, chest fluid, breathing difficulty, loss of appetite, fast weight loss.
  • Dry FIP: persistent low fever, weight loss, poor energy, eye inflammation, internal granulomas.
  • Neuro / Ocular FIP: seizures, weak hind legs, unstable walking, cloudy eyes, reduced vision.

Treatment Mistakes

  • Using steroids or anti-inflammatory drugs only for temporary relief.
  • Using unverified loose products with unclear concentration or unstable quality.
  • Stopping early or reducing the dose without guidance, increasing relapse risk.
Reminder: If your cat shows suspected FIP signs, seek veterinary evaluation early. Early diagnosis and timely treatment planning are key.

Scientific Research on GS-441524 and FIP

Research by Dr. Niels Pedersen and his team at UC Davis provided an important scientific foundation for GS-441524 and FIP. DOSAGE REFERENCE

01

Standard FIP Cases

15 mg/kg, once daily. Give on an empty stomach, ideally 1 hour before food or 2 hours after food.

02

Neurological / Ocular Cases

30 mg/kg, once daily. Dose adjustment should be made under veterinary guidance according to severity.

03

Treatment Course

At least 12 weeks. Do not stop or reduce the dose without professional advice.
